**Postmortem timeline — Farelight pricing experiment**

14:22 — On-call paged after checkout conversions dropped sharply on the Farelight platform. Investigation showed the ticket-pricing experiment had begun serving the treatment price to 100% of traffic instead of the intended 10% split, due to a misconfigured rollout flag pushed earlier that afternoon. Experiment was halted at 14:41 and prices reverted. The deploy responsible was identified by the token recorded below.

session token of fadug-hahap = htk3_554

# Document Transport: Trial Plot Seed Samples

This page covers transport of sealed seed samples from the Aldercross research shed to the Fennwick trial plot. Samples travel in tamper-evident pouches inside the grey transit case, which must remain upright and out of direct sunlight. The driver's coordinator confirms the manifest against the shed log before departure and records the departure time. Only one case travels per run. The confidential courier hand-over instruction appears directly below.

dispatch memo: the sorius tamius courier leaves the praeth ledger at gate 4873 under passcode 928014

// CONSENT_BANNER_ROLLOUT_PCT controls what fraction of sessions see the new
// Tidemark consent banner. Yes, it's a plain constant for now — the flag
// service can't gate pre-auth traffic, so we hardcode and redeploy to ramp.
// Security reviewer notes: the banner blocks all non-essential storage until
// the user acts, and the value here only changes *when* folks see it, never
// whether consent is enforced. Ramp history lives in the rollout doc. The
// build that introduced enforcement is identified by the token below.

trace token, bagag-kawep: htk6_d2d45a